Abstract

This research is background by a low mathematical ability of students’ reasoning and learning activities in mathematics. Therefore, the aim of this research is to increase students’ reasoning and learning activities with the implementation of problem solving learning model. Type of research is classroom action research which have a cycle model consist of four components, namely planning, action, observation and reflection. This research conducted in two cycles that consisting of four meetings. At each cycle student activities during the learning process were observed, and at the end of each cycle a test of learning outcomes was given. The research is carried out with 30 fifth grade students from a public elementary school in semester 2 of the 2019/2020 school year. The instruments used were observation, and field notes, interviews and test results. The data obtained in the research were analyzed using qualitative analysis, analyzing the collection of data until all data has been collected. The data is reduced based on the problem under study, followed by the presentation of the data and finally the conclusion or verification. The results show that fifth grade students’ mathematicalreasoning and learning activities increase after the implementation of problem solving learning model.
